Position Summary:
The Millwright provides maintenance, installation, and operational services for manufacturing systems and equipment.
Duties/Responsibilities: Duties/Responsibilities are dependent on level progression.
- Comply with safety standards at all times and correct/report any observed safety hazards.
- Troubleshoot, install, replace, and repair manufacturing systems by applying skills in:
- welding/fabricating/fitting;
- hydraulics and pneumatics;
- blueprints and schematics;
- machinery alignment and leveling;
- rigging/lifting/setting;
- machinery alignment and leveling;
- carpentry, plumbing, and machining; and
- concrete forming/pouring/finishing/layout.
- Fabricate parts and assemble machinery as needed.
- Detect developing mechanical issues and conduct preventive maintenance to reduce downtime.
- Document work order progress using the company’s maintenance tracking system.
- Perform startup and shutdown equipment inspections.
- Clean and maintain working areas and equipment.
- Perform additional duties as required by supervisor.
- On-site attendance is essential to effectively perform the listed duties and responsibilities.
- If Maintenance Lead status is awarded, the individual will provide training and development to the maintenance department staff; assist the Maintenance Supervisor with planning and scheduling maintenance activities; perform administrative duties in the absence of the Maintenance Supervisor; manage employee attendance in the time tracking system as needed; and document work order progress in the company’s maintenance tracking system.
Position Requirements:
- Must be eighteen (18) years of age or older.
- Two (2) years of previous experience preferred.
- Possess basic abilities in welding, cutting, fitting, lubrication, troubleshooting equipment and systems, and component maintenance.
- Possess the basic tools related to the trade.
- Strong mechanical aptitude with a basic understanding of pneumatic and hydraulic systems.
- Must be able to properly read a tape measure.
Environmental Conditions:
May be exposed to dust, noise, trip hazards, and variable temperatures and weather conditions.
Required Personal Protective Equipment:
Individuals must be willing to wear the required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) at all times. Positions may require additional PPE at specific times. Examples of PPE which may be required include high visibility garments, eye protection, hearing protection, a hard hat, foot protection, and a face shield.
